We have all probably messed with MS Paint on our PC's as it is a standard part of the Windows Operating system. It is a very basic program and easy to use, In fact I do all my decals for my models on this programme. It doesn't do fancy shading though as well as some of the other clever effects found in Photoshop.
So how about a Microsoft sponsored Programme that does these things..??
The Programme is called Paint.NET and is basically MS Paint developed by universities to take it from where Microsoft left off. (It was originally intended to replace MS Paint)

Have a read of the site, It is available as a free download and will NOT overwrite your existing MS Paint program. The download size is not big by any means.
You will need net framework 2.0 to run it, This is also a free download from Microsoft and the program should throw up the link to do so if you do not already have it installed.
